Safeguard Your Legal Standing: Find a Labor Attorney Near You
Are you here facing issues at work? Do you feel your rights have been infringed upon? It's crucial to obtain legal guidance from a qualified labor attorney. A skilled labor lawyer can guide you through the complex world of employment law and guarantee your rights.
Finding the right labor attorney for your needs doesn't have to be arduous. There are numerous resources available to help you in your search.
* Start by asking advice from trusted friends, family, or colleagues who have formerly engaged a labor attorney.
* Leverage online resources that specialize in connecting individuals with legal professionals in their area.
* Contact your local lawyer's guild for referrals to qualified labor attorneys.
Remember, protecting your rights is crucial. Don't hesitate to consult a labor attorney if you believe your employment privileges have been violated.
